We compared two Professional market GPUs: 8GB VRAM Quadro K5100M and 4GB VRAM Quadro T1200 Mobile to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A Quadro K5100M 's Advantages
More VRAM (8GB vs 4GB)
512 additional rendering cores
NVIDIA Quadro T1200 Mobile 's Advantages
Released 7 years and 9 months late
Boost Clock has increased by 85% (1425MHz vs 771MHz)
Larger VRAM bandwidth (160.0GB/s vs 115.2GB/s)
Lower TDP (18W vs 100W)
